Idaho Code § 38-806: Dams and booms — Limitation on construction.
Where this section sits in the code
- TITLE 38 FORESTRY, FOREST PRODUCTS AND STUMPAGE DISTRICTS
- CHAPTER 8 FLOATING TIMBER
No dam or boom must be hereafter constructed or permitted on any creek or river, unless said dam or boom has connected therewith a sluiceway, lock or fixture sufficient and so arranged as to permit timber to pass around, through or over said dam or boom without unreasonable delay or hindrance.
